LSU's Saivion Smith to transfer out of program

After receiving minimal playing time as a freshman last year for LSU, cornerback Saivion Smith has decided to transfer.
Smith made the announcement Wednesday via Twitter, thanking everyone at LSU for the opportunity to play for the Tigers.
"My parents and I have decided it's in the best interest for my growth as a student athlete and young adult that I transfer from LSU," Smith said.
Smith was formerly the No. 31 recruit in the nation in the 2016 class, finding himself No. 4 on the list of cornerbacks.
